Abstract

This research focuses on the application of Guided Discovery learning modelwith Audiovisual media.The purpose of this research were: (1) to describe studentsscience process skill using guided discovery learning model with audiovisual mediain teaching science physics in junior high school and (2) to assess the influence ofguided discovery learning model with audiovisual media to the student’s sciencephysic achievement in junior high school. This type of research is an experimentalresearch by post test only control group design that held in SMPN 1 Sumbersuko,Lumajang in the odd semester of the 2016/2017 academic year. The technique ofdata collection were observation, documentation, interview and test. The data wereanalyzed by using descriptif technique and independent sample t-test from SPSS 26.The findings of this research were: (1) students science process skills by usingguided discovery model along with audiovisual media in science-physics study isclassified in good criteria; (2) guided discovery learning model with audiovisualmedia significantly influences to the student’s science-physic achievement in juniorhigh school.Key words: guided discovery learning model, audiovisual media, science processskill, achievement.

Abstract

This research focuses on the implementation of GI-GI (Group Investigation-Guided Inquiry) model in elasticity learning at senior high school. This research aimed to describe student’s science process skills during using the model and to study affect the model on student’s physics learning achievement. This type of research is experiment research by post-test only control design. The population of this research is students of class XI IPA in SMAN Kalisat and the sample is two classes, XI IPA 3 as an experiment group and XI IPA 3 as a control group. Data collection techniques are observation, documentation, interview, and test. Data analysis techniques to describe student’s science process skills use descriptive analysis, to study affect the model on student’s physics learning achievement use independent sample t-test on SPSS 22. Finding this research are: (1) The average percentage of student’s basic science process skills is 69.14% included fairly good criteria, while the average percentage of student’s integrated science process skills is 81.96% included good criteria. (2) The significance value is 0,000 or <0.05 and it show that the model has a significant affect on student’s physics learning achievement. The research can be concluded that student’s basic and integrated science process skills during using GI-GI model are in fairly good criteria and good criteria. GI-GI model has a significant affect on student’s physics learning achievement. Key word: elasticity, GI-GI model, student’s learning achievement, student’s science process skills

Abstract

This article concentrated about the result of an experimental research about the effect of GI-GI (Group Investigation-Guided Inquiry) on the tenth grade students’ straight motion learning at SMA Negeri Rambipuji year 2016/2017. The aims of this research were to describe the students’ physics learning activities, to describe the learning effectiveness, and to study the effect of the model on the students’ physics learning achievement in straight motion learning. The design of this research was true experiment with post test only control group design. The respondent of the research was chosen by using cluster random sampling. This research was conducted to X MIPA 1 as an experiment class and X MIPA 3 as a control class. The techniques and instruments of data collection on this research were documentation, observation, achievement test (post-test), and interviews. The data of the students’ activities were collected by using observation and documentation. Based on the data, the average of the students’ activity in learning physic was 93% which means very good. The data of the learning effectiveness was collected by calculating the result of post-test by using ER (Efektifitas Relatif) formula. The result of the calculation got 33% which means fair. In addition, the data of the students’ achievement in learning straight motion by using the model was collected by using posttest. Then, the data collected was analyzed by using independent sample t-test (SPSS 22). The difference of the achievement between experiment class and control class is done by testing hypotheses two parties and obtained significant value of 0.000 < 0.05, then H0 rejected and Ha accepted. It means the results of this research were the students’ physics learning activities by using GI-GI models categorized as very active, the learning effectiveness of GI-GI models on straight motion learning categorized as fair, and it’s proved that the use of GI-GI significantly affected the tenth grade students’ straight motion achievement at SMA Negeri Rambipuji. Abstract

Desa Gorie merupakan salah satu desa yang terletak di Kecamatan Marioriwawo Kabupaten Soppeng, yang beberapa penduduknya berprofesi sebagai petani gula merah. Namun saat ini jumlah petani gula merah di Desa Goarie masih minim, salah satu penyebabnya adalah faktor harga jual, harga jual gula merah yang dirasa petani tidak sebanding dengan biaya produk dan cara pembuatannya yang tergolong sulit, serta risiko yang harus ditanggung dalam memperoleh bahan baku gula merah. Masalah yang sering muncul dalam penentuan harga jual gula merah di Desa Goarie adalah jika harga gula merah ditetapkan sedikit mahal, maka gula merah yang diproduksi berisiko tidak akan laku. Berdasaran harga jual gula merah dari bulan Januari s/d Oktober 2021 mengalami fluktuasi dan bahkan cenderung menurun hal ini terlihat dari bulan Februari ke Maret harga gula merah turun dari Rp. 22.000 menjadi Rp. 21.000, selanjutnya pada bulan Maret ke April turun signifikan Rp. 21.000 menjadi Rp. 18.000, dan bulan September ke bulan Oktober menurun dari Rp. 20.000 menjadi Rp. 18.000. kesejahteraan petani gula merah di Desa Goarie masih tergolong rendah, hal ini terlihat dari sebagian besar petani gula merah merupakan penerima Program Keluarga Harapan (PKH) yang merupakan program pemerintah yang diperuntukkan untuk keluarga yang kurang mampu
